Go Interfaces & Seven5
Hosted by GolangVan
Details
We haven't had a meetup in a while. How about hanging out this month?
Piotr Piasecki and Ian Smith are going to give us talks on Go interfaces and Seven5 (http://seven5.github.io/):
Speaker: Piotr Piasecki
This is a brief talk about some use cases for Go interfaces, how to best use them and some mistakes to avoid. The presentation will also introduce the little known but very useful Cover Tool and how, combined with Interfaces, it can help you reach high unit test coverage.
Speaker: Ian Smith
Seven5 is interesting to both Go developers and Javascript developers because it takes the unique position of adopting Go as the language for both the client and server side of a modern web application. The key aspects that I’ll cover in this talk:
• How does the compilation of a Go client-side program work
• How to use Seven5 to expose a rest service (server-side)
• How to use Seven5’s Ajax support to consume a rest service (client side). Think channels!
• How to use Seven5’s attributes and constraints to make dynamic feedback in the browser. No callback spaghetti!
• How to use Seven5’s tree construction tools to build complex web displays on the fly.
Did you miss this little guy at our last meetup? No worries. You have a chance to get one this time :-)
http://photos4.meetupstatic.com/photos/event/5/8/3/2/600_442822578.jpeg
So see you there!
